Specific questions about any building project, including code provisions, permitting requirements, and the City's review process can be directed to our Community Planner via rcosta@cityofyutan.com or by phone at (402) 625-2112 x5.

The weblinks below will take you to the various permits required by the City of Yutan. Once the application form and all necessary information (site plan, elevation drawings, floor plans, etc.) is completed, that information can be submitted via e-mail to rcosta@cityofyutan.com or dropped off in-person at the City Offices. Once the information has been received and is being processed, the City's Community Planner will confirm receipt of the application and notify you if additional information is required to consider the application complete. (Keep in mind that some projects - floodplain development, for example - may require more than one permit.)

The City of Yutan follows the 2021 International Residential Code - with Local Amendments - and the State's adopted (2018 ICC) codes for commercial, industrial, and multi-family residential structures. To obtain permit approval, all projects must demonstrate compliance with the adopted building codes, the City's zoning code, and any other applicable requirements (floodplain, municipal ordinance, etc.). 

No fees will be collected for initial review, however, the applicable permit fee based upon the project's valuation (see the fee schedule below) is required prior to permit approval. No construction shall be approved until the permit fee has been paid and a permit is issued.

Inspections will typically occur on Mondays, Wednesdays, and Fridays, depending on staff availability. Please plan inspections accordingly and contact our Community Planner as soon as possible (48 hours advance notice is encouraged). Staff will do their best to accommodate last-minute requests, but cannot guarantee availability.

Accessory Structure Building Permit Application - Use for sheds, garages, and other accessory structures under 120 square feet; remodels; new roof structures; additions to existing structures (including patios/decks.); swimming pools; and any other small renovation projects. (A permit for fencing is no longer required, however, obstructions to the sight triangle discussed in Section 2.f of the zoning code are still prohibited.)

Commercial Industrial Building Permit Application

Residential Building Permit Application - Use for new homes or major remodeling.

Mechanical Permit - Used for HVAC projects and other mechanical work.

Floodplain Permit - $100 Flat Rate - Used for development in the FEMA-recognized floodplain. 

Permit fees (below) are based on the valuation of the work being done, including contractors' fees. Projects done by the landowners will be based on the cost of materials.

Residential Fees are as follows

Valuation Cost Fee
$0-$1000 No Fees for work valued under $1000 dollars.
$1000-$40000

$100 for the first 2000: plus $11 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$40,000

$40,001 - $100,000 $650 for the first $40,001: plus $5 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$100,000
$100,001 - $500,000 $1500 for the first $100,001: plus $5 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$500,000
$500,001 - $1,000,000 $4,5000 for the first $500,001: plus $5 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$1,000,000
$1,000,001 - $5,000,000 $7,250 for the first $1,000,001: plus $5 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$5,000,000
$5,000,001 and up $20,000 for the first $5,000,001: plus $5 for each additional $1,000.

 

Commercial Fees are as follows

Valuation Cost Fee
$40,000 - $100,000 $1000 for the first $40,000: plus $20 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$100,000
$100,001 - $500,000 $2000 for the first $100,001: plus $20 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$500,000
$500,001 - $1,000,000 $6000 for the first $500,001: plus $20 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$1,000,000
$1,000,001 - $5,000,000 $12,000 for the first $1,000,001: plus $20 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of, to and including $5,000,000
$5,000,001 and up $24,000 for the first $5,000,001: plus $20 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ereof.
